Lilian Fossum, Nils Vinberg and John Wallmark nominated as Members of the Board

Report this content

Prior to the RNB RETAIL AND BRANDS Annual General Meeting, the company’s Nomination Committee proposes the reelection of Chairman of the Board Claes Hansson and Board members Jan Carlzon, Torsten Jansson and Mikael Solberg, and the new election of Lilian Fossum, Nils Vinberg and John Wallmark. It is proposed that director fees will total SEK 875,000, of which SEK 250,000 is to be paid to the Chairman of the Board and SEK 125,000 to each remaining member of the Board.

Lilian Fossum, born 1962, degree in business administration
CFO and Executive Vice President of Axel Johnson AB.
Other Board assignments: Board member of Axel Johnson International AB, Novax AB, Servera, Svensk BevakningsTjänst AB, Åhléns AB, Holmen AB and Oriflame Cosmetics S.A.

Lilian Fossum has a degree in business administration from the Stockholm School of Economics. Lilian Fossum previously worked for Electrolux AB as a member of group management in charge of Human Resources and Organizational Development, and as VP, Head of Strategic Pricing of Major Appliances in Europe business. Lilian Fossum was also formerly Executive Vice President and CFO of Spendrups Bryggeri AB and management consultant at McKinsey & Company.

Nils Vinberg, born 1957, degree in business administration
Deputy Chairman of Björn Borg AB.
Other Board assignments: Board member of CV Friskvård AB.

Nils Vinberg has a degree in business administration from the Stockholm School of Economics. Nils Vinberg was most recently with Björn Borg AB, where he worked in an active management role for nearly ten years and was President from 2004 to 2008. Nils was previously CFO of Worldwide Brand Management (WBM), where his duties included overall responsibility for the company’s business control and finance staff function, logistics and IT development. Prior to working at WBM, Nils was President of Industriell Partner AB, the parent company for a group of trading and wholesaling businesses.

John Wallmark, born 1950, degree in business administration
President of Spartoi AB.
Other Board assignments: Chairman of the Board of Spartoi AB and its subsidiaries Spartoi Invest AB, Spartoi Förvaltning AB, Pars Pro Ed AB, Retail Invest in Scandinavia AB. Board member of Eatwell Solutions AB, SMA Maskin AB, SMA Nordic AB and Utveckling I Noresund AB.

John Wallmark has a degree in business administration from the Stockholm School of Economics. In 1990, John Wallmark formed North Trade, a Swedish company specializing in importing fresh and frozen meat from the world’s leading producers. Since its launch, the company has evolved into a market leader in Scandinavia for imported meat. In 2006, John Wallmark sold North Trade to a private equity company and has since devoted his time to Board assignments and working actively with his own company investments including Oden Anläggningsentreprenad AB.
